"Too many sign in attempts. Please check for unlock email or endeavor later" error
This effect can occur after too many failed login attempts on our website or within your CS Professional Suite application. After too many failed attempts, you will be locked out and receive this error bulletin. Show me.
To resolve this consequence, a bulletin with a link to unlock your account is sent to your email account. Click the Unlock Account push in that bulletin to unlock your business relationship. If you do non click the Unlock Account button, your business relationship remains locked until the date and fourth dimension shown in the message you received. Show me.
Annotation: We will re-enable the login credentials after thirty minutes or when you click the Unlock Account push in the email message y'all receive. Please permit up to 15 minutes for this bulletin to appear in your inbox. CS Web administrators do non accept the ability to unlock a staff fellow member'due south Thomson Reuters ID.
The lock cannot be cleared by a Resolver or CPT in the consequence this occurs. Please advise the user that they volition demand to wait out the lock as discussed above.

"Electronic mail accost already in apply" fault
As a CS Web administrator, this event may occur during the procedure of creating a new Thomson Reuters ID if the electronic mail accost entered has already been used to create a Thomson Reuters ID. To address this effect, review the Manage Accounts page for an existing Thomson Reuters ID using this e-mail address. Click Alter to update the e-mail accost listed for this account.
"Please cheque your email to complete your registration process" error
Subsequently a CS Web administrator adds a staff fellow member's new Thomson Reuters ID, this issue may occur if a staff member attempts to reset their password and has non completed the account registration process. To address this upshot, the affected staff fellow member must click the Annals Now push button in the registration e-mail message to consummate the steps for registering a new Thomson Reuters ID.

"Error occurred, please try again afterwards" (or a 'login loop') error
Later a CS Web ambassador upgrades a staff member'due south Thomson Reuters ID permissions, this issue may occur if a staff member has two unlike email addresses saved in your business firm'southward Thomson Reuters IDs. To address this result, delete or update the duplicate email address for the afflicted staff member. To do so, complete the following steps.
As the CS Spider web Admin:
- With your CS Web Admin account, log in to your My Firm page and click the Manage Accounts link.
- Whorl down to the row for the staff member who cannot log in and click Modify.
- Verify that the Email Address for Login field contains the same address that the affected staff member has entered in their own contour. If necessary, update it to the right address.
- Click Relieve & Render to Listing to save your changes.
Annotation: If a CS Web administrator is having this result, ask another member of your firm that has administrator permissions to complete these steps. If yous don't accept another administrator at your house, please contact our Customer Support team at CS.Service@ThomsonReuters.com.

"An unexpected fault has occurred" error
This fault can occur if a user attempts to reset their countersign to something that contains either their proper name or their firm'due south name. Neither of these can be used in their password.

Review your browser settings and firewall configuration.
Commencement endeavor to clear your web browser's cache or temporary internet files. When in the Web Browser press CTRL+Shift+Delete to navigate to the browser history menu. If clearing the cache does non resolve the upshot endeavour adding the following web address' to your trusted sites.
Adding "*.thomsonreuters.com/*", "*.tr.com/*", "auth.onvio.united states of america", and "gstatic.com" to the Trusted Sites listing in Internet Explorer may assist resolve this event. To do and then, complete the post-obit steps.
- Open Internet Explorer and choose Tools (or Settings) > Cyberspace options.
- Click the Security tab, then cull Trusted Sites and click the Sites button.
- Enter " *.thomsonreuters.com/*" in the Add this website to the zone field and click the Add together button.
- Enter " *.tr.com" in the Add this website to the zone field and click the Add button.
- Enter " auth.onvio.us" in the Add this website to the zone field and click the Add push button.
- Enter " gstatic.com" in the Add this website to the zone field and click the Add button.
- Click Close and then click OK.
To rule out any additional connection issues, we recommend working with your professional IT staff to add the *.thomsonreuters and auth.onvio.the states domains to your email client's approved senders listing and to your firewall's exceptions (or whitelist).
Bug preventing access to CS Professional Suite applications
"Sorry, there was an issue on our end. Delight try again" error
Complete the individual troubleshooting measures successively until admission is granted.
- Click the Sign in push a 2d fourth dimension without modifying the previously entered credentials.
- Press F5 on the keyboard to force the login screen to reload.
- Close and reopen the program, then attempt to sign in again.
- Clear Net Explorer browser history.
- Clear Internet Explorer cookies and enshroud.
- Reset the business relationship password and sign in with the updated password.

After Thomson Reuters ID permissions upgrade, staff fellow member cannot log in to CS Professional Suite applications
This issue can occur if a staff member creates their own Thomson Reuters ID (rather than being invited by the business firm administrator or existence added by the administrator directly) and a CS Spider web administrator upgrades a staff member's Thomson Reuters ID permissions. If that staff member attempts to log in to a CS Professional Suite application without logging back in to the My Business relationship page on our website, they may exist unable to log in to the software. To resolve this consequence, complete the following steps.
As the CS Web Admin:
- With your CS Web Admin account, log in to your My Firm page and click the Manage Accounts link.
- Whorl down to the CS Web & Software Users section of the Manage Accounts page and verify that the affected staff member is listed there. If they are not, navigate to their row in this listing, click the Modify push, and then click the Web & CS Professional Suite Desktop Software option. Click Save & Return to List to save your changes.
As the affected staff fellow member:
- Visit taxation.tr.com and click Log in on the top right corner. In the Admission your web accounts section, click Sign in nether "CS Professional Suite, Onvio" and so log in using your Thomson Reuters ID.
- Return to your CS Professional person Suite application.
- Log in to the CS Professional person Suite application using the same credentials you lot only used to sign in to the My Account page.
